Visit between October and December, the persimmon season, a golden highlight of the year. This is when nature is both vibrant and uniquely gentle. Ripe persimmons are not just a delicacy but also a symbol of abundance and completeness.

Nestled amidst a pine forest, the tomb of the father of Nam Phuong, the last empress of the Nguyen Dynasty, exudes an air of enigmatic antiquity. Its enigmatic beauty, nestled in the heart of Dalat, beckons curious travelers eager to delve into the life and times of this historic figure.
